Ernest B. Baldwin Sr.

BROWNFIELD — Ernest Benjamin “Ernie,” Baldwin Sr., 71, of Brownfield, formerly of Andover, Mass. and Wilmington, Mass. died peacefully at home on Thursday, Nov. 24, 2011.

Ernie was the co-owner of Baldwin Crane and Equipment, Inc., located in Wilmington, Mass. and was a 50-year member of the International Union of Operating Engineers Local #4 in Boston.

Ernie is survived by his beloved wife of 51 years, Shirley (Smith) Baldwin. He was the loving father of his children, Deborah L. Baldwin of Plaistow, N.H., Linda J. Finlayson of Andover, Mass., Ernest Benjamin Baldwin, Jr. of Andover and Christina R. Gunn of Hooksett, N.H.; nine grandchildren; brothers, Lionel Baldwin of Gloucester, William Earl Baldwin of Byfield and David Baldwin of Hamilton, Mass. and Stuart, Fla.; a sister, Gloria Krzys of Londonderry, N.H.; nieces, nephews and cousins galore!

Visiting hours were held on Tuesday, Nov. 29 at the Nichols Funeral Home, Inc., 187 Middlesex Avenue (Rte. 62), Wilmington, Mass. A funeral service was held on Wednesday, Nov. 30 at Calvary Christian Church, 47 Grove Street, Lynnfield, Mass. Family and friends will also gather Saturday, Dec. 3 for visiting hours at 10 to 11 a.m. followed by an 11 a.m. funeral service at the Kezar Falls Assembly of God Church, Route 25, Parsonsfield. Interment to follow on the Baldwin Family Farm in Brownfield.
